Webalkali metal, any of the six chemical elements that make up Group 1 (Ia) of the periodic table —namely, lithium (Li), sodium (Na), potassium (K), rubidium (Rb), cesium (Cs), and francium (Fr). The alkali metals are so called because reaction with water forms alkalies (i.e., strong bases capable of neutralizing acids ). http://alpha.chem.umb.edu/chemistry/ch370/CH370_Lectures/Lecture%20Documents/Ch08_2_Descriptive_Groups_1_2.pdf WebAug 17, 2024 · The halogens, alkali metals, and alkaline earth metals are highly reactive. The most reactive element is fluorine, the first element in the halogen group. The most reactive metal is francium, the last alkali metal (and most expensive element ). However, francium is an unstable radioactive element, only found in trace amounts.

WebNov 7, 2015 · The answer to your question is quite simple.The alkali metals of group 1 grow larger in size downwards and since the effective nuclear charge remains the same as we go down group 1 the number of shells also increases and so it is easy to lose an electron and therefore as we move downwards the reactivity increases.
